BANDIPORA: Deputy Commissioner (DC) Bandipora, Manzoor Ahmad Qadri, on Wednesday visited Zurimanz village to assess public concerns and developmental needs.
During the visit, residents raised several pressing demands, including the upgradation of the main access road, which frequently gets submerged due to the rise in Wular Lake water levels.
Other key issues included the shifting of the New Type Primary Health Centre (NTPHC) to government accommodation, resumption of the halted construction work on the local hospital, availability of doctors and ambulance services at the NTPHC, surplus ration distribution, creation of a separate Panchayat Halqa, and the development of a designated parking area in the village.
DC gave a patient hearing to the grievances and assured the public that all demands would be addressed in a time-bound manner. Regarding the road submergence issue, he informed that the proposal for upgradation has already been submitted to the government and is under consideration for approval.
